Subject: Friday's DR drill + that planner thing

Hey — quick note before Friday's disaster-recovery drill. We'll be restoring the Quarrel database cluster to the standby site, and yes, the query planner regression from last month is part of the scenario: the restored version re-introduces the bad join ordering, so expect the dashboards to look ugly on purpose. Your job is just to sign off on the rollback. The drill vault opens with the recovery passphrase below.

vault phrase of bagef-yahip = casael-ralius

Support: the Lattermill ledger now rounds points at accrual, not redemption, so balances may shift by a point or two after Tuesday. Adjustments queue overnight; don't manually correct. If a customer disputes a balance, escalate with the transaction window. The rounding and batch constants in effect are listed below.

tuning constants:
THRESHOLDS = {
    "kelix": 280,
    "druvan": 756,
    "oliael": 399,
}

Internal Memo — Support Outsourcing

Welcome aboard. Summary: Tier-1 support at Norwick Labs moves to the Calver Group by October. Contract signed; transition plan drafted by Ilse Moreno. Headcount impact: 14 roles redeployed, none cut yet. Quality benchmarks set at 92% CSAT. Risks: knowledge transfer and the Pellard queue backlog. Strategic rationale, confidential, is appended below for your eyes.

management briefing: Headcount on the Belix team goes from 60 to 93 by the end of November. Gross margin on Belix came in at 23 percent against a plan of 47 percent.